WebJan 25, 2024 · By high school age, kids know that many plants move toward sunlight, a process known as phototropism. So science experiments for high school students on this topic need to introduce variables into the process, like covering seedling parts with different materials to see the effects. Newer material aligned with the Next Generation Science Standards is available … WebApr 6, 2024 · GED Science Practice Answer 1 A. experiment; observational study In an experiment, the researcher directs the behavior of both treatment and control groups. In an observational study, those groups are selected based on their current behavior, and that behavior is not directed by the researcher. GED Science Practice Question 2
